Effects Of Ginkgo Biloba And Tongxinluo On NO Concentration In Rat Hippocampus With Transient Cerebral Ischemia And Reperfusion

Objective:To compare the effects of Ginkgo Biloba extract and Tongxinluo ultramicro-pulverization on nitric oxide(NO)concentration in SD rat hippocampus with transient cerebral ischemia and reperfusion and explore the mechanisms.Methods:32 adult male SD rats were randomly divided into four groups in this experiment,and 22 rats survived until the end of experiment:Saline group(n=8),7-Nitroindazole group(n=4),Ginkgo Biloba extract group(n=5)and Tongxinluo ultramicro-pulverization group(n=5).The model of cerebral ischemia and reperfusion was made by 4-vessel occlusion for 10min.In the first day of the experiment,all SD rats were anesthetized by intraperitoneal injection with phenobarbital(40mg·kg-1),and which both vertebral artery revealed surgery was occluded by electric cauterization permanently.In the second day of experiment,these SD rats were fixed on the operation table in supine position under urethane anaesthesia with 20%urethane(1.2g·kg-1)and taked a length of about 1.5cm neck incision,then both sides of the rats' carotid artery were loosely embosomed by medical silk suture.The both sides of the silk suture were hanged by 5g weigh and moved after 10 minutes.Loosen the wire on both sides and maintain perfusion within 60 minutes,to establish rat forebrain ischemia-reperfusion model.Each group was intraperitoneal injected with corresponding drugs in 20 minutes before building model.In the experiment,we measured arterial blood pressure,hippocampal blood flow and NO concentration by connecting the right femoral artery and ambulatory blood sedimentationunit,positioning the probe of the laser Doppler flowmetry into the left hippocampalregion,and positioning an NO-selective electrode on the right hippocampus of SD rats.Results:Before model building,the difference of mean arterial blood pressure(MABP),blood flow in the hippocampus and related physiological indicators in four groups(Saline group,7-NI group,Ginkgo Biloba extract group,Tongxinluo ultramicro-pulverization group)was not statistically significant(p>0.05)Similarly,the comparisons above-mentioned of four groups within group and among groups before the experiment,during cerebral ischemia and after ischemia-reperfusion were not statistically significant(p>0.05).10 minutes after ischemia-reperfusion,expression of NO in the hippocampus reached a peak:Saline group(2218.75±243.64)pA,7-NI group(900±98.43)pA,Ginkgo Biloba extract group(730±106.18)pA,Tongxinluo ultramicro-pulverization group(870±127.33)pA.Compared with the saline group respectively,the difference of NO expression in 7-NI group,Ginkgo Biloba extract group and Tongxinluo ultramicro-pulverization group was statistically significant(p<0.001).The difference between 7-NI group and Tongxinluo ultramicro-pulverization group was not statistically significant(p>0.05);But when compared with the Ginkgo Biloba extract group,which has stronger inhibition of NO synthesis during early ischemia-reperfusion,the difference was statistically significant(p<0.05).Conclusion:Ginkgo Biloba extract,Tongxinluo ultramicro-pulverization and 7-Nitroindazole all reduce the content of NO in hippocampus of rat.The effect of Ginkgo biloba compared with Tongxinluo is more noticeable.It is probably protective effect on hippocampal neurons against cerebral ischemia reperfusion injury,and it provides a new clinical neuroprotective care method.
